rickettsia akari

Wikipedia Summary

Rickettsia akari is a species of Rickettsia which causes rickettsialpox. After a 1946 outbreak of a rickettsial-type disease at an apartment complex in Kew Gardens, Queens, an investigation was performed to identify the source of the infections. The incinerators in the buildings were not operated on a daily basis, leading to a buildup in food waste and attracting mice that were rampant throughout the building...
